The Street Stops Here dives deep into the life of Bob Hurley, Sr., a high school basketball coach whose relentless drive and connection to his players is the heart of the film. It’s raw and immersive, capturing the gritty reality of inner-city life and the challenges faced by a struggling Catholic school. The pacing feels natural, allowing moments of tension and triumph to breathe. You see the weight of responsibility on Hurley’s shoulders as he fights not just for wins, but for the futures of these teenagers. The documentary doesn’t glamorize basketball; instead, it lays bare the struggles, the camaraderie, and the determination that define this community. It's distinct in its authentic portrayal of hope against the odds.
